Mildred Maguire

Alton |

Mildred Lucille Maguire, 93, died at 2:12 p.m. Thursday, October 8, 2015 at Eunice Smith Nursing Home in Alton. She was born in Morean Township, Morgan County, Missouri on December 20, 1921. The daughter of the late Wiley and Myrlie (Wilson) Busker. She married Ralph Lloyd Maguire in St. Charles, MO on November 13, 1939 and enjoyed 57 ½ happy years together. He preceded her in death on May 18, 1997. She was a loving and caring wife, mother and grandmother. A homemaker and volunteer to her church and her children’s schools. She enjoyed working with the Girl Scouts for several years. She loved all of nature, the mountains, the sunrises, sunset and was thrilled at seeing rainbows. Loved the changing season, flowers, birds and keeping a well-kept yard. Loved to travel and with her husband traveled to all 50 states, Canada and Europe. Her hobby was genealogy and working on the computer. As her mother died when she was five and her father went into construction work and moved a lot, she was in a lot of homes and seemed each had an elderly mother, which became her grandmother. So although both of her grandmothers died before she was born she had lots of grandmothers. She always enjoyed the elderly and listening to their stories of their past years. She was a devoted member of Elm Street Presbyterian Church for 56 years, serving as an elder and working on various projects.
